Transaction e3e3846944c67b51a6cc8d1d8a1546fd0b9de4e38d4597e9f8530137ec1bb027
1 Input
1 Output
-
e3e3846944c67b51a6cc8d1d8a1546fd0b9de4e38d4597e9f8530137ec1bb027:0
- value
- 175428
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b639aa06e3c804b5e2ea8f252d5c9483c01754
- address
- bc1qmkmrn2sxu0yqfd0za28j2t2ujjpuq965a52s72